A FAMOUS television comedian is set to bring the laughs to a popular entertainment venue next month with a spiritual and high-octane performance.

Mark Watson will stage his This Can’t Be It stand-up show at Colchester Arts Centre on June 11.

The routine will see the multi-award-winner delve into observational comedy as he attempts to cram two years of overthinking into one evening.

An event spokesman said: “We've all had some pondering to do about the fragility of life recently, but don't worry, skinny national treasure Mark Watson has it covered.

“At 41, he's halfway through his days on earth, according to the life expectancy calculator app he paid £1.49 for.

“Life is in the best shape in living memory - but one problem remains, and it really is a huge one.”

Mark performed his first ever show 20 years ago, and he has been a familiar face on our television screens ever since.

Over his career, he has appeared on the likes of Taskmaster, Mock The Week and Never Mind The Buzzcocks.
